Flat roof waterproofing services involve applying specialized coatings or membranes to the surface of flat roofs to prevent water penetration. This process helps create a seamless barrier that shields the roof from leaks caused by rain, snow, or humidity. Professionals typically start with an assessment of the existing roof to identify areas of damage or weakness, then prepare the surface by cleaning and repairing any cracks or deteriorated spots before applying the waterproofing material. The goal is to extend the lifespan of the roof and maintain the integrity of the building’s interior by stopping water from seeping through vulnerable spots.
Many common problems that waterproofing services address include persistent leaks, water pooling, and roof surface deterioration. Over time, flat roofs can develop cracks, blisters, or areas where the surface material wears thin, allowing water to penetrate. This can lead to damage inside the building such as stained ceilings, mold growth, or even structural issues if water infiltrates the underlying support layers. Waterproofing helps resolve these issues by creating a durable, protective layer that prevents water from reaching the roof deck and interior spaces, reducing the risk of costly repairs down the line.

The overview below groups typical Flat Roof Waterproofing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Des Moines, IA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or flat roof waterproofing repairs in Des Moines range from $250 to $600. Many routine patch jobs and sealant applications fall within this range, depending on the size and complexity of the area.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um.
Medium-Size Projects - Larger waterproofing projects, such as coating entire sections of a flat roof, often cost between $1,000 and $3,000. These are common for property owners seeking to extend roof lifespan or prevent leaks across a broader area.
Full Roof Coatings - Complete waterproofing of a standard flat roof typically ranges from $3,500 to $7,000. Many local contractors handle these projects within this band, though larger or more complex roofs can push costs higher.
Full Roof Replacement - When waterproofing is part of a full roof replacement, costs can start around $8,000 and go beyond $15,000. Such projects are less frequent but represent the upper end of typical expenses for comprehensive flat roof work in the area.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of flat roof waterproofing services are available? Local contractors offer various waterproofing solutions such as membrane coatings, liquid sealants, and spray-applied systems to protect flat roofs from water intrusion.
How do waterproofing treatments help flat roofs? Waterproofing treatments create a protective barrier that prevents water from seeping into the roof structure, reducing the risk of leaks and water damage.
What should I consider when choosing a waterproofing service provider? It's important to select experienced local contractors with a reputation for quality work and proper application methods suitable for flat roofing systems.
Are there different waterproofing options for various flat roof materials? Yes, service providers can recommend specific waterproofing products and techniques tailored to materials like built-up roofs, modified bitumen, or EPDM membranes.
How often should flat roof waterproofing be inspected or maintained? Regular inspections and maintenance are recommended to ensure the waterproofing remains effective, especially after severe weather or as part of routine roof care.
